Scope: The QfO Consortium addresses a key challenge in molecular evolutionary biology and strives to develop large-scale methods for inferring orthology among fully sequenced genomes, and to reconstruct the complement of protein-coding genes in common ancestral genomes across the tree of life. The QFO meetings aim to bring together disparate groups around the world that work in the field to accelerate progress through sharing of ideas, methods and research findings.  The particular aim of this QfO8 meeting is to gather an even more diverse set of end-users  and to connect different research communities that are rooted in orthology. URL: From michael.hiller at senckenberg.de Mon Apr 29 14:16:31 2024 From: michael.hiller at senckenberg.de (Michael Hiller) Date: Mon, 29 Apr 2024 14:16:31 +0200 Subject: [SocBiN] ERC-funded PhD and Postdoc Positions in Comparative Genomics on Bats Message-ID: <7BCADCBC-C7C6-495D-9EF0-F1F428B2EB86@senckenberg.de> Dear all, we are looking for PhD students and postdocs to join our ERC synergy grant project BatProtect that will use bats as natural models of healthy aging and disease tolerance to elucidate the molecular mechanisms behind bats’ exceptional longevity and resistance to viral and age-related diseases. The student or postdoc would work on diverse topics including phylogenomics, performing comparative screens to identify key adaptations in coding and non-coding (miRNA) genes as well as differences in gene expression patterns across the bat phylogeny, associating genomic changes with longevity and viral reservoir status traits, identifying novel bat genes, and investigating endogenized viral elements.
